1 |
1
클라이언트와 네트워크를 통하여 연결되어 상기 클라이언트의 요청을 수행하는 다수의 서버 객체들을 구비하고, 병렬로 운용되는 각 서버 객체를 성능에 따라 그룹핑하여 부하를 각 서버 객체에 동적으로 할당하는 로드 밸런싱 시스템으로서,상기 그룹핑된 그룹마다 각 서버 객체의 부하 정보를 실시간으로 모니터링하는 부하 모니터링수단,상기 수집된 부하 정보를 이용하여 서비스 우선순위를 추론하는 퍼지 로드 밸런싱수단,상기 추론된 서비스 우선순위에 따라 가장 적합한 서버 객체에게 작업을 할당하는 글로벌 스케줄링수단을 포함하며,상기 부하 모니터링수단은 상기 퍼지 로드 밸런싱수단에게 수집된 부하 정보를 주기적으로 전송하고,상기 그룹핑은 활성화된 서버 객체의 수를 그룹당 들어가는 서버 객체의 수로 나누어 그룹수를 계산하고, 그룹핑 할 서버 객체의 랭크 넘버에 계산된 그룹수를 더하여 동일 그룹에 포함할 서버 객체의 랭크 넘버를 계산하여 이루어지는 것을 특징으로 하는 퍼지 그룹핑 기반의 로드 밸런싱 시스템
|
2 |
2
제 1항에 있어서,상기 서비스 우선순위는 각 서버 객체로부터 수집한 CPU 시간의 사용량과 메모리 사용량을 입력값으로 사용하여 정의된 퍼지 규칙에 의해 추론되는 것을 특징으로 하는 퍼지 그룹핑 기반의 로드 밸런싱 시스템
|
3 |
3
삭제
|
4 |
4
제 1항에 있어서,새로운 서버 객체가 추가될 경우, 상기 글로벌 스케줄링수단은 가장 높은 부하 상태의 그룹에게 상기 새로운 서버 객체를 추가시키는 것을 특징으로 하는 퍼지 그룹핑 기반의 로드 밸런싱 시스템
|
5 |
5
제 1항에 있어서,고장난 서버 객체가 발생할 경우, 고장난 서버 객체의 작업을 다른 그룹의 부하 상태에 따라 다른 서버 객체로 재할당하는 것을 특징으로 하는 퍼지 그룹핑 기반의 로드 밸런싱 시스템
|
6 |
6
제 1항에 있어서,새로운 그룹이 추가될 경우, 상기 글로벌 스케줄링수단은 업데이트된 상기 서비스 우선순위에 따라 새롭게 추가된 그룹에게 서비스를 할당하는 것을 특징으로 하는 퍼지 그룹핑 기반의 로드 밸런싱 시스템
|
7 |
7
클라이언트와 네트워크를 통하여 연결되어 상기 클라이언트의 요청을 수행하는 다수의 서버 객체들을 구비하고, 병렬로 운용되는 각 서버 객체들을 성능에 따라 그룹핑하여 부하를 각 서버 객체에 동적으로 할당하는 로드 밸런싱 방법으로서,상기 클라이언트로부터 서비스를 요청받는 단계,상기 서버 객체들의 부하 정보를 부하 모니터링수단에서 모니터링하여 수집하는 단계,상기 부하 정보에 따라 각각의 서버 그룹의 서비스 우선순위를 퍼지 로드 밸런싱수단에서 추론하는 단계,상기 추론 단계에서 추론된 서비스 우선순위에 따라 상기 클라이언트의 요청을 글로벌 스케줄링수단이 가장 적합한 서버 객체에게 할당하는 단계를 포함하고,상기 부하 모니터링수단은 상기 퍼지 로드 밸런싱수단에게 수집된 부하 정보를 주기적으로 전송하고,상기 그룹핑은 활성화된 서버 객체의 수를 그룹당 들어가는 서버 객체의 수로 나누어 그룹수를 계산하고, 그룹핑 할 서버 객체의 랭크 넘버에 계산된 그룹수를 더하여 동일 그룹에 포함할 서버 객체의 랭크 넘버를 계산하여 이루어지는 것을 특징으로 하는 퍼지 그룹핑 기반의 로드 밸런싱 방법
|
8 |
8
제 7항에 있어서,상기 서비스 우선순위를 추론하는 단계는 상기 부하 모니터링수단이 각 서버 객체로부터 수집한 CPU 시간의 사용량과 메모리 사용량을 퍼지 규칙을 이용하여 추론하는 것을 특징으로 하는 퍼지 그룹핑 기반의 로드 밸런싱 방법
|
9 |
9
삭제
|
10 |
10
제 7항에 있어서,새로운 서버 객체가 추가될 경우, 상기 글로벌 스케줄링수단은 가장 높은 부하 상태의 그룹에게 상기 새로운 서버 객체를 추가시키는 것을 특징으로 하는 퍼지 그룹핑 기반의 로드 밸런싱 방법
|
11 |
11
제 7항에 있어서,고장난 서버 객체가 발생할 경우, 고장난 서버 객체의 작업을 다른 그룹의 부하 상태에 따라 다른 서버 객체로 재할당하는 것을 특징으로 하는 퍼지 그룹핑 기반의 로드 밸런싱 방법
|
12 |
12
제 7항에 있어서,새로운 그룹이 추가될 경우, 상기 글로벌 스케줄링수단은 업데이트된 상기 서비스 우선순위에 따라 새롭게 추가된 그룹에게 서비스를 할당하는 것을 특징으로 하는 퍼지 그룹핑 기반의 로드 밸런싱 방법
|